8. Glove Touching And Taunts

If you watch any UFC fight, they begin with a touch of the gloves from each competitor. It€™s a gesture of sportsmanshop and if fighters don€™t touch gloves there€™s always comment passed on it, detailing how the pair must hate each other. Unlike its predecessor, UFC Undisputed 3, this game skips out on the option to touch gloves €“ it just shows it in the animation of the prefight ceremonies. While this may seem trivial, the lack of glove touching will be a disappointing no-show when it comes to online play. With glove touching, it€™s a friendly way to say €˜good game€™ to your opponent after you€™ve both fought in an enjoyable bout. Similarly, having the option to pass up on a touch of gloves to express your disdain would have been a nice feature to establish a compelling online rivalry. Even better would have been taunts to mock your opponent€™s skill. In the past games these have included jumping up-and-down on the spot or dropping your hands low to show your contempt for your enemy€™s striking.
